What to Expect at the Workshop

Once you arrive, you’ll be greeted by a knowledgeable local Vietnamese craftsperson—a master with a reputation that extends into social media fame. These artisans have more than 1 million subscribers on YouTube and are celebrated for their intricate, creative wood pieces.

The class begins with an introduction to the tools of the trade—mainly chisels—and a demonstration on how to carve a basic frame. The instructor is patient and friendly, guiding you step-by-step through the process. Those who aren’t familiar with tools or craftsmanship will find the instructions straightforward and encouraging.

You’ll then choose what kind of design you want to carve, whether it’s flowers, animals, or pop culture icons like Naruto, Dragon Ball characters, or superheroes such as Ironman or Superman. The guides make it easy by highlighting the hidden shapes inside the wood block, turning what might seem like a plain piece of wood into a unique piece of art.
